# Build Provenance: Incremental Rebuilds on Mosswire

Quick primer: Mosswire only rebuilds pages whose content hash changed, so "why didn't my page update?" usually means the source hash matched. Every incremental run writes a provenance record — which inputs, which template version, which cache entries it reused. If output looks stale, don't nuke the cache first; check the provenance log. Each record is keyed by the token that appears below.

build token for fafof-tageg: htk21_f30a3062ec5a0972b3bbf

If the Bouncewright email bounce processor loses its service account, follow account recovery: stop the ingest workers, confirm the dead-letter queue on Quillhaven is draining, and re-provision the account from the Lockspur vault. Do not replay bounces older than 48 hours, as suppression lists may have rotated. Once the account is restored, unseal the vault backup to reload credentials using the passphrase below.

recovery phrase for fahof-fawip: casael-fenael-wenix

## Building Access — Spares Room (Hullbrook Annex)

Contractors: the spare hardware room is down the east corridor on the ground floor, third door on the left. Sign in at the front desk first and grab a visitor lanyard. Anything you take out, jot it in the blue logbook — yes, even the little stuff. The door self-locks, so don't wedge it. To get in, punch in the code below.

staff pass of hagug-taguf = bdg-HJ-9